Jordan and O'Neal are two of the greatest NBA players to have ever played basketball, with the latter once revealing that Jordan was the only player who left him 'terrified' on the court.
He told Logan Paul's 'Impaulsive' podcast: "I went from high school, admiring him, in college, admiring him, and then he's right there in front of you.
"All the s**t you see on your poster, he's doing it in real life. Like he came by me so fast sometimes, I was like, 'Oh s**t'."
By 1996, Jordan was in the midst of his infamous second spell with the Chicago Bulls, having been enticed out of retirement a year earlier.
